U.S. Embassy Paris
The U.S. Embassy in Paris will issue a solicitation to procure the supply and installation of metal guardrails and handrails for a U.S. mission residence in Marseille, France. The resultant contract will be a firm-fixed price procurement, electronic submissions are allowed, and prospective offerors must be registered in SAM prior to submitting an offer. The opportunity was published on SAM.gov on 2026-07-09 and proposals are due 2026-09-04.

AvailableU.S. Embassy Paris
The U.S. Department of State, through the Embassy of the United States in Paris, France, is soliciting proposals for the complete roof renovation of an office building for the U.S. Mission in Marseille, France. The resultant contract will be awarded as a firm-fixed-price contract classified under NAICS Code 238160 (Roofing Contractors) and Product Service Code M1AA (Operation of Office Buildings). Responses must be submitted electronically via SAM.gov by September 4, 2026, by prime contractors registered in the SAM database.

AvailableU.S. Embassy Paris
The U.S. Embassy in Paris, France, acting through the U.S. Department of State, has issued a Combined Synopsis/Solicitation (Notice ID 19FR6326Q0095) for the acquisition of one plug-in hybrid electric (PHEV) sedan under NAICS 336110 and PSC 2310 (Passenger Motor Vehicles). The resulting award will be a firm fixed-price contract made to the lowest priced, technically acceptable, responsible offeror, based on the initial offer and without discussions. Offerors must be registered in the SAM database at https://www.sam.gov and submit their proposals electronically to ParisContracting@state.gov by the response due date and time.
